/// Maintains the state from iteration to iteration of a solver
///
/// This struct is passed from one iteration of an algorithm to the next.
///
/// Keeps track of
///
/// * parameter vector of current and previous iteration
/// * best parameter vector of current and previous iteration
/// * gradient of current and previous iteration
/// * Jacobian of current and previous iteration
/// * Hessian of current and previous iteration
/// * inverse Hessian of current and previous iteration
/// * cost function value of current and previous iteration
/// * current and previous best cost function value
/// * target cost function value
/// * current iteration number
/// * iteration number where the last best parameter vector was found
/// * maximum number of iterations that will be executed
/// * problem function evaluation counts (cost function, gradient, jacobian, hessian,
///   annealing,...)
/// * elapsed time
/// * termination status
#[derive(Clone, Default, Debug, Eq, PartialEq)]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de1", derive(Serialize, Deserialize))]
pub struct IterState<P, G, J, H, F> {
    /// Current parameter vector
    pub param: Option<P>,
    /// Previous parameter vector
    pub prev_param: Option<P>,
    /// Current best parameter vector
    pub best_param: Option<P>,
    /// Previous best parameter vector
    pub prev_best_param: Option<P>,
    /// Current cost function value
    pub cost: F,
    /// Previous cost function value
    pub prev_cost: F,
    /// Current best cost function value
    pub best_cost: F,
    /// Previous best cost function value
    pub prev_best_cost: F,
    /// Target cost function value
    pub target_cost: F,
    /// Current gradient
    pub grad: Option<G>,
    /// Previous gradient
    pub prev_grad: Option<G>,
    /// Current Hessian
    pub hessian: Option<H>,
    /// Previous Hessian
    pub prev_hessian: Option<H>,
    /// Current inverse Hessian
    pub inv_hessian: Option<H>,
    /// Previous inverse Hessian
    pub prev_inv_hessian: Option<H>,
    /// Current Jacobian
    pub jacobian: Option<J>,
    /// Previous Jacobian
    pub prev_jacobian: Option<J>,
    /// Current iteration
    pub iter: u64,
    /// Iteration number of last best cost
    pub last_best_iter: u64,
    /// Maximum number of iterations
    pub max_iters: u64,
    /// Evaluation counts
    pub counts: HashMap<String, u64>,
    /// Time required so far
    pub time: Option<instant::Duration>,
    /// Status of optimization execution
    pub termination_status: TerminationStatus,
}

    /// Checks if the current parameter vector is better than the previous best parameter value. If
    /// a new best parameter vector was found, the state is updated accordingly.
    ///
    /// # Example
    ///
    /// ```
    /// # use argmin::core::{IterState, State, ArgminFloat};
    /// let mut state: IterState<Vec<f64>, (), (), (), f64> = IterState::new();
    ///
    /// // Simulating a new, better parameter vector
    /// state.best_param = Some(vec![1.0f64]);
    /// state.best_cost = 10.0;
    /// state.param = Some(vec![2.0f64]);
    /// state.cost = 5.0;
    ///
    /// // Calling update
    /// state.update();
    ///
    /// // Check if update was successful
    /// assert_eq!(state.best_param.as_ref().unwrap()[0], 2.0f64);
    /// assert_eq!(state.best_cost.to_ne_bytes(), state.best_cost.to_ne_bytes());
    /// assert!(state.is_best());
    /// ```
    ///
    /// For algorithms which do not compute the cost function, every new parameter vector will be
    /// the new best:
    ///
    /// ```
    /// # use argmin::core::{IterState, State, ArgminFloat};
    /// let mut state: IterState<Vec<f64>, (), (), (), f64> = IterState::new();
    ///
    /// // Simulating a new, better parameter vector
    /// state.best_param = Some(vec![1.0f64]);
    /// state.param = Some(vec![2.0f64]);
    ///
    /// // Calling update
    /// state.update();
    ///
    /// // Check if update was successful
    /// assert_eq!(state.best_param.as_ref().unwrap()[0], 2.0f64);
    /// assert_eq!(state.best_cost.to_ne_bytes(), state.best_cost.to_ne_bytes());
    /// assert!(state.is_best());
    /// ```
    fn update(&mut self) {
        // check if parameters are the best so far
        // Comparison is done using `<` to avoid new solutions with the same cost function value as
        // the current best to be accepted. However, some solvers to not compute the cost function
        // value (such as the Newton method). Those will always have `Inf` cost. Therefore if both
        // the new value and the previous best value are `Inf`, the solution is also accepted. Care
        // is taken that both `Inf` also have the same sign.
        if self.cost < self.best_cost
            || (self.cost.is_infinite()
                && self.best_cost.is_infinite()
                && self.cost.is_sign_positive() == self.best_cost.is_sign_positive())
        {
            // If there is no parameter vector, then also don't set the best param.
            if let Some(param) = self.param.as_ref().cloned() {
                std::mem::swap(&mut self.prev_best_param, &mut self.best_param);
                self.best_param = Some(param);
            }
            std::mem::swap(&mut self.prev_best_cost, &mut self.best_cost);
            self.best_cost = self.cost;
            self.last_best_iter = self.iter;
        }
    }
